- Abstract
- The current levels of offshore oil and gas production in the world are described, the stages of exploration and development oil and gas fields are listed, characteristic of this industrial techno-logy is given, main factors of influence of offshore oil and gas production on the environment are determined, major accident that occurred on the offshore oil platforms are described. The effect of marine oil and gas production on the environment is considered, the behavior of oil in marine water is described, nature of the influence of oil pollution on aquatic organisms, seabirds, phytoplankton and zooplankton is explained, the data on the scale of human mortality in the economic sector are given.
